Our Story
Taking its cue from Luis Buñuel’s film, L’Âge d’Or Prize was conceived by the founder of the Royal Belgian Film Archive Jacques Ledoux, to support the production of poetic, subversive and innovative films.
Âge d’Or Prize is today, in compliance with the initial objectives, a bold year round film program aiming to deconstruct and criticize conformism in both cinema and society, powered by CINEMATEK.
A space and time to discover new approaches to cinema, sometimes contextualised by thematic retrospectives and the screenings of film restorations, to performances and debates. Âge d’Or offers a space where cinema can be rethought. Throbbing faith in compelling images, in the power of editing and the strength of sound … and silence.
